Let’s stop talking about diversity and start working toward equity

“Fairness” in moral and ethical decision making (PI Practice M2) can be framed in different ways. In this thought-provoking talk, Paloma Medina explains that our minds are genetically predisposed toward fairness and equity rather than to the notion of “diversity” and encourages leaders to reframe diversity goals as concrete equity goals.
